I received a gift certificate for bd’s, so the husband and I went here to try this out. We have been to a Mongolian Grill before, and this was similar. There are a decent variety of toppings, and I appreciated that you could sample the sauces. Refills cost extra, which is okay because one bowl is plenty filling. However, it would be nice if you could do smaller bowls and get free refills so you could try different flavor combinations. The only other thing I would mention is that as a vegetarian, I kind of wish that I had gone to the special allergy cooking window we passed. They use the same kitchen tools on all the food as they work their way around the grill, so I was paranoid that a piece of chicken or something was going to end up in my food.

Don’t let the name fool you. While Mongolian BBQ is the style of cooking, the flavor is anything you are in the mood for. Asian, Italian, American, Southwestern/Mexican, and Mediterranean are all flavor options here. Since reopening, they have added even more options. Smaller containers at the bars have allowed BD to offer more than double the options in meat, noodles, and produce. The last time I went, my bowl was okay. I feel like that was mostly my fault since I picked everything in it, and the sauces. The combo just wasn’t right. I considered making it an endless bowl, and trying a different combination, but I was too full. For those who would rather not create their own bowl, there is also a menu of starters, entries, and desserts to choose from.

Some Unilocalers need to revise their expectations, methinks. When people leave comments saying the food was good, the service was sweet, and the price was right but they weren’t wowed, I have to wonder what they require for their $ 10. BD’s is NOT a date night destination. It is NOT a charming, one-of-a-kind experience, or authentically ethnic. It is not fine dining. What it IS is a pleasant alternative to fast food: fast, convenient and about 1,000% healthier. For under $ 10 you get a ton of food including seafood, beef, chicken, tofu and(gasp) veggies, all cooked to order. It is an easy alternative for large work groups that require separate checks and diverse choices, or for families with picky kids. Can I think of places I’d rather eat? Yeah. Can I think of places I’d rather eat when I’m stuck up in Mason traffic at noontime with a half hour to eat, a limited budget, and a need to eat healthy? No.(And BTW, the new management seems to be doing a great job.)

Very meh although it does give you a lot of options over how your food is prepared. Depending on how strategic you ware, you can definitely get more than 1 meal out of a single bowl, which comes in around $ 10. You can also get the unlimited with soup and salad for $ 12.99 without tax and tip. The salad bar is very meh although they do have kale(iceberg otherwise, no romaine) and the soups didn’t look that great. The teriyaki sauce is decent and they have a good selection of veggies. It is pretty cool watching them prepare your food but it’s just innovative Panda Express, at best.
